The potential of a seventh noble gas, following helium, neon, argon, krypton, xenon, and radon, was considered almost once the noble gasoline group was discovered. Danish chemist Hans Peter Jørgen Julius Thomsen predicted in April 1895, the calendar year immediately after the discovery of argon, that there was a complete series of chemically inert gases similar to argon that may bridge the halogen and alkali steel groups: he predicted that the seventh of the series would close a 32-aspect time period which contained thorium and uranium and possess an atomic fat of 292, close to the 294 now recognized for the very first and only verified isotope of oganesson.

The very first legitimate decay of atoms of oganesson was noticed in 2002 on the Joint Institute for Nuclear Investigation (JINR) in Dubna, Russia, by a joint team of Russian and American experts. Headed by Yuri Oganessian, a Russian nuclear physicist of Armenian ethnicity, the workforce incorporated American researchers with the Lawrence Livermore Countrywide Laboratory in California.[seventy two] The invention wasn't announced quickly, because the decay Electrical power of 294Og matched that of 212mPo, a standard impurity created in fusion reactions targeted at producing superheavy things, and thus announcement was delayed until after a 2005 confirmatory experiment targeted at making far more oganesson atoms.

The soundness of nuclei promptly decreases with the rise in atomic amount following curium, ingredient ninety six, whose most secure isotope, 247Cm, includes a 50 %-daily life four orders of magnitude for a longer time than that of any subsequent component. All nuclides by having an atomic amount above 101 undergo radioactive decay with 50 %-life shorter than thirty several hours. No factors with atomic quantities higher than eighty two (just after direct) have secure isotopes.[106] This is due to with the ever-escalating Coulomb repulsion of protons, so that the solid nuclear pressure are not able to keep the nucleus with each other against spontaneous fission for extended. Calculations counsel that in the absence of other stabilizing aspects, things with more than 104 protons must not exist.
